Find the distance between the points (–4,–5) and (–9,7).

1 Answer

2 votes

Answer: 13

Explanation:

The distance between two points
(x_1, y_1) and
(x_2, y_2) is
√((x_2-x_1)^2 +(y_2-y_1)^2).

So, the required distance is
√((-4-(-9))^2 +(-5-7)^2)=13.
